Visão geral
A high-carbon high-chromium cladding wear-resistant plate is produced by coating wear-resistant material onto a carbon steel substrate. A camada de revestimento contém carbonetos distribuídos uniformemente, criando um material bimetálico com excelente resistência ao desgaste e boa processabilidade. Features and Benefits
1. Superior Wear Resistance
O Placa resistente ao desgaste has a hardness above HRC55. It contains 3-6% carbono e 20-45% cromo, with optional additions of nickel, tungstênio, molibdênio, and vanadium to enhance performance. Carbides make up over 40% da estrutura metalográfica, ensuring exceptional durability.
2. Strong Impact Resistance
The base plate offers structural support, improving strength and impact resistance. This makes the Cladding Wear-Resistant Steel ideal for applications such as coal drop pipes, tremonhas, e telas vibratórias.
3. Easy Processing and Installation
The plate can be cut, soldado, assembled, and fitted with studs as needed. It is convenient for on-site modifications and adaptable to various construction requirements.
4. Cost-Effective Solution
While more expensive than standard steel, it is more affordable than stainless steel or high-chromium castings. Its durability reduces maintenance costs, tempo de inatividade, and associated financial losses.
